Learn about CVE-2022-0570, a Heap-based Buffer Overflow vulnerability in mruby/mruby versions prior to 3.2. Explore its impact, affected systems, exploitation, and mitigation steps.
A detailed overview of the Heap-based Buffer Overflow vulnerability in mruby/mruby.
Understanding CVE-2022-0570
In this section, we will explore the nature and impact of the CVE-2022-0570 vulnerability.
What is CVE-2022-0570?
The CVE-2022-0570, also known as a Heap-based Buffer Overflow, affects mruby/mruby versions prior to 3.2. This vulnerability can be exploited locally with low complexity, resulting in high confidentiality, integrity, and availability impacts.
The Impact of CVE-2022-0570
The impact of CVE-2022-0570 is categorized as high severity. Attackers can trigger a heap-based buffer overflow, potentially leading to malicious activities due to the compromised confidentiality, integrity, and availability of the affected system.
Technical Details of CVE-2022-0570
Let's delve into the technical aspects of the CVE-2022-0570 vulnerability.
Vulnerability Description
The vulnerability involves a heap-based buffer overflow in Homebrew mruby versions earlier than 3.2, allowing attackers to exploit the issue.
Affected Systems and Versions
The vulnerability impacts mruby/mruby versions below 3.2, with an unspecified custom version.
Exploitation Mechanism
The exploitation of CVE-2022-0570 occurs locally with low complexity, requiring no user interaction and no privileges.
Mitigation and Prevention
To safeguard your systems from CVE-2022-0570, consider the following mitigation strategies.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Stay informed about security updates for mruby/mruby and apply them as soon as they are released to ensure protection against known vulnerabilities.